首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

根据其他数据列表创建一个值列表(google sheet script)

在Google Sheets Script中,您可以根据其他数据列表创建一个值列表。下面是一个完善且全面的答案:

值列表是一个包含特定值的数组,您可以将其用作计算、过滤或其他数据处理操作的基础。通过使用Google Sheets Script,您可以根据其他数据列表创建值列表。

要根据其他数据列表创建值列表,您可以按照以下步骤进行操作:

  1. 获取其他数据列表的范围:使用getRange()方法获取其他数据列表的范围。您可以指定范围的起始单元格和结束单元格,例如"A1:C5"表示从单元格A1到C5的范围。
  2. 获取其他数据列表的值:使用getValues()方法获取其他数据列表范围中的所有值。该方法将返回一个二维数组,其中包含范围中每个单元格的值。
  3. 创建值列表数组:使用for循环遍历其他数据列表的值,并将这些值添加到一个新的数组中。您可以使用push()方法将值添加到数组的末尾。

以下是一个示例代码,演示如何根据其他数据列表创建一个值列表:

代码语言:txt
复制
function createValueList() {
  var spreadsheet = SpreadsheetApp.getActiveSpreadsheet();
  var otherDataSheet = spreadsheet.getSheetByName("OtherData"); // 替换为您的其他数据列表所在的工作表名称
  var valueListSheet = spreadsheet.getSheetByName("ValueList"); // 替换为您想要创建值列表的工作表名称

  var otherDataRange = otherDataSheet.getRange("A1:A10"); // 替换为其他数据列表的范围
  var otherDataValues = otherDataRange.getValues();

  var valueListArray = [];
  for (var i = 0; i < otherDataValues.length; i++) {
    var value = otherDataValues[i][0]; // 因为其他数据列表是单列数据,所以我们只需要访问每个数组元素的第一个索引
    valueListArray.push(value);
  }

  var valueListRange = valueListSheet.getRange("A1:A" + valueListArray.length);
  valueListRange.setValues(valueListArray);
}

您可以将上述代码复制粘贴到Google Sheets Script编辑器中,并根据您的工作表的名称和其他数据列表的范围进行相应的替换。运行createValueList()函数后,它将根据其他数据列表创建一个值列表,并将其写入到指定工作表的指定范围中。

这是根据其他数据列表创建值列表的一个简单示例,您可以根据实际需求进行适当修改和扩展。对于更多关于Google Sheets Script的详细信息,您可以参考腾讯云提供的Google Sheets Script的文档和示例代码链接:Google Sheets Script 文档和示例代码

请注意,这里不提及特定的云计算品牌商,因此无法提供腾讯云相关产品和产品介绍链接地址。如果您需要了解腾讯云的云计算产品和服务,可以访问腾讯云官方网站获取更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 提高工作效率的神器:基于前端表格实现Chrome Excel扩展插件

    Chrome插件,官方名称extensions(扩展程序);为了方便理解,以下都称为插件。 我们开发的插件需要在浏览器里面运行,打开浏览器,通过右上角的三个点(自定义及控制)-更多工具-拓展程序-打开开发者模式。点击"加载已解压的拓展程序,选择项目文件夹,就可将开发中的插件加载进来。 插件是基于Web技术构建的,例如HTML、JavaScript和CSS。它们在单独的沙盒执行环境中运行并与Chrome浏览器进行交互。插件允许我们通过使用API修改浏览器行为和访问Web内容来扩展和增强浏览器的功能。 相信使用Chrome(谷歌浏览器)的小伙伴们都在用Chrome扩展插件(Chrome Extension),类似一键翻译、批量下载网页图片、OneTab、甚至大名鼎鼎的 ”油猴” 等。

    01

    高效处理报表,掌握原生JS打印和导出报表为PDF的顺畅技巧!

    在日常工作中,报表打印和导出为PDF是经常要处理的任务之一。除了方便我们将信息传达给同事和客户外,还可以让工作看起来更加专业、漂亮和规范,从而赢得领导和客户的信任和支持。作为一名工作者,掌握高效的报表处理技巧对提高工作效率至关重要。其中,原生JS打印和导出报表为PDF技巧是一种非常实用、高效且普遍使用的方式。使用原生JS技巧,可以轻松完成报表处理的任务,避免使用繁琐的第三方库和软件,从而节省时间和金钱。掌握原生JS打印和导出报表为PDF技巧并不需要很高的前端开发技能,只需一些JS基础和DOM操作基础。本文将向您介绍如何使用原生JS技巧打印和导出报表为PDF,并帮助解决在处理报表时可能遇到的问题和困难。

    03
    领券